偶数個の引数からハッシュを作る。
Hash[] #=> [] Hash[1] #=> ArgumentError: odd number of arguments for Hash Hash[1,2] #=> { 1 => 2 } Hash[1,2,3,4] #=> { 1 => 2, 3 => 4 } array = [1,2,3,4] Hash[array] #=> {}
最後の一つだけよくわからないなぁ。例外が投げられるはずなのに。
偶数個の引数からハッシュを作る。
Hash[] #=> [] Hash[1] #=> ArgumentError: odd number of arguments for Hash Hash[1,2] #=> { 1 => 2 } Hash[1,2,3,4] #=> { 1 => 2, 3 => 4 } array = [1,2,3,4] Hash[array] #=> {}
最後の一つだけよくわからないなぁ。例外が投げられるはずなのに。